Share Embed Flag. TAGS collector ebook download womans registration unlimited membership stung meanchey largest. You also want an ePaper? They make their living scavenging recyclables from the trash. Life would be hard enough without the worry for their chronically ill child, Nisay, and the added expense of нажмите для продолжения that are not working.

Just when things seem worst, Sang Ly learns a secret about the ill-tempered rent collector who comes demanding money–a secret that sets in motion a tide that will change the life of everyone it sweeps past. The Rent Collector is a story of hope, of one womans journey to save her son and another womans chance at redemption.

Under the brutal leadership of Pol Pot, the Khmer Rouge attempted to create an agricultural utopia and terminated anyone deemed a threat. Prominent targets included Cambodian ethnic and religious groups, such as the Vietnamese, the Chinese, and Cham Muslims. The Khmer Rouge executed 2 million people during the genocide and killed hundreds of thousands more through forced labor, physical abuse, starvation, torture, and medical experimentation.

Shortly after Sang Ly’s cousin reveals that Sopeap is perilously ill, Sang Ly and Ki must leave town to pursue the help of the Healer on behalf of Nisay. When the family returns to Stung Meanchey, Sopeap is gone. Sang Ly frantically searches Sopeap’s home and her stories for a clue of her whereabouts. She assumed the name of her housekeeper after employee and family were killed during the revolution.

Sopeap’s epilogue reveals her life’s work to atone for her housekeeper’s death, and to make right by her family. Desperate to see her teacher and friend before she dies, Sang Ly tirelessly searches for Sopeap. She finds the original Sopeap’s family, and tells them the truth of their daughter and sister’s sacrifice, and the generosity of her former employer.

Eventually she locates Sopeap at her old home in the province, where she has gone to die. Sang Ly assures her that her life has been worthwhile and valuable, and reads to her until she dies. In the final chapter of the novel, Sang Ly reinvents Sopeap’s story, casting her as a goddess in disguise, sent from heaven to show grace and kindness to humans.
